推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文概述了Linux操作系统的安全策略,旨在加强系统安全,筑牢网络安全防线。通过深入探讨Linux系统的安全机制,包括用户权限管理、文件系统保护、网络防火墙配置等多方面措施,全面提升了系统抵御内外部威胁的能力。文章强调了制定和执行严格安全策略的重要性,以确保Linux系统在复杂网络环境中的稳定运行和数据安全。
本文目录导读:
随着信息技术的迅猛发展,Linux系统因其开源、稳定、高效等特点,在服务器、嵌入式设备、超级计算机等领域得到了广泛应用,随着应用范围的扩大,Linux系统面临的安全威胁也日益增多,如何制定和实施有效的安全策略,成为保障Linux系统安全的关键,本文将从多个方面探讨Linux系统的安全策略,帮助用户筑牢网络安全防线。
系统更新与补丁管理
及时更新系统是保障Linux系统安全的基础,Linux发行版通常会定期发布安全更新和补丁,修复已知的安全漏洞,用户应确保系统始终保持最新状态,及时安装官方发布的安全补丁。
1、启用自动更新:通过配置系统的自动更新功能,可以确保系统在第一时间获取最新的安全补丁。
2、定期检查更新:即使启用了自动更新,也应定期手动检查系统更新情况,确保没有遗漏。
3、测试补丁兼容性:在正式环境部署补丁前,应在测试环境中验证补丁的兼容性和稳定性,避免因补丁引发新的问题。
用户权限管理
合理分配用户权限是防止未授权访问和恶意操作的重要手段。
1、最小权限原则:为用户分配完成任务所需的最小权限,避免过度授权。
2、强密码策略:要求用户设置复杂度较高的密码,并定期更换密码。
3、禁用root登录:直接使用root账户登录存在较大风险,应通过sudo命令进行提权操作。
4、账户锁定策略:设置账户登录失败次数限制,超过限制后自动锁定账户,防止暴力破解。
文件系统安全
文件系统安全是保障数据完整性和保密性的关键。
1、文件权限控制:通过chmod和chown命令合理设置文件和目录的权限,确保只有授权用户才能访问。
2、文件加密:对敏感数据进行加密存储,即使文件被窃取,也无法轻易获取数据内容。
3、审计日志:启用文件系统审计功能,记录文件的访问和修改操作,便于事后追查。
网络安全配置
网络安全配置是防止外部攻击的重要环节。
1、防火墙配置:使用iptables或firewalld等工具配置防火墙规则,限制不必要的网络访问。
2、关闭不必要的服务:禁用系统中不必要的服务和端口,减少攻击面。
3、SSH安全配置:修改SSH默认端口,禁用密码登录,使用密钥认证,增强SSH安全性。
4、入侵检测系统:部署入侵检测系统(IDS),实时监控网络流量,发现并阻止可疑行为。
日志管理与监控
日志管理与监控是及时发现和应对安全事件的重要手段。
1、启用系统日志:确保系统日志功能正常启用,记录系统运行过程中的关键信息。
2、集中日志管理:使用日志管理工具如rsyslog或graylog,将分散的日志集中存储和管理。
3、日志分析:定期分析日志文件,发现异常行为和潜在威胁。
4、实时监控:使用监控工具如Nagios或Zabbix,实时监控系统状态,及时发现并处理问题。
备份与恢复
数据备份与恢复是应对数据丢失和系统故障的有效措施。
1、定期备份:制定合理的备份策略,定期备份重要数据和系统配置。
2、异地备份:将备份文件存储在异地,防止本地灾难导致数据完全丢失。
3、备份验证:定期验证备份文件的完整性和可恢复性,确保备份有效。
4、快速恢复:制定详细的恢复流程,确保在发生故障时能够快速恢复系统。
安全意识与培训
提升安全意识是保障系统安全的重要环节。
1、安全培训:定期对系统管理员和用户进行安全培训,提高安全意识和操作技能。
2、安全政策:制定并发布安全政策,明确安全要求和操作规范。
3、安全演练:定期进行安全演练,检验应急响应能力,发现并改进安全漏洞。
第三方安全工具
利用第三方安全工具可以进一步提升Linux系统的安全性。
1、防病毒软件:安装开源或商业防病毒软件,检测和清除恶意软件。
2、漏洞扫描工具:使用Nessus或OpenVAS等工具定期扫描系统漏洞,及时修复。
3、安全加固工具:使用如AppArmor或SELinux等安全加固工具,增强系统安全性。
合规性与标准
遵循安全合规性和标准是保障系统安全的重要依据。
1、ISO/IEC 27001:参考国际信息安全管理体系标准,建立完善的安全管理体系。
2、PCI DSS:若涉及支付卡信息处理,需遵循支付卡行业数据安全标准。
3、GDPR:若处理欧盟公民数据,需遵守通用数据保护条例。
持续改进
安全是一个持续改进的过程,需不断评估和优化安全策略。
1、安全评估:定期进行安全评估,发现并改进安全漏洞。
2、安全审计:邀请第三方进行安全审计,获取客观的安全评估结果。
3、持续监控:建立持续监控机制,实时掌握系统安全状态,及时应对新威胁。
Linux系统的安全性依赖于多方面的综合防护,从系统更新、用户权限管理、文件系统安全、网络安全配置,到日志管理、备份恢复、安全意识培训,再到第三方工具的应用和合规性标准的遵循,每一个环节都不可或缺,只有全面、系统地实施安全策略,才能有效保障Linux系统的安全,筑牢网络安全防线。
相关关键词
Linux系统, 安全策略, 系统更新, 补丁管理, 用户权限, 最小权限原则, 强密码, root登录, 文件系统, 文件权限, 文件加密, 审计日志, 网络安全, 防火墙, SSH配置, 入侵检测, 日志管理, 监控工具, 数据备份, 异地备份, 安全意识, 安全培训, 第三方工具, 防病毒软件, 漏洞扫描, 安全加固, 合规性, ISO/IEC 27001, PCI DSS, GDPR, 安全评估, 安全审计, 持续改进, 自动更新, 手动检查, 测试补丁, 账户锁定, 暴力破解, 文件访问, 数据完整性, 数据保密性, 网络流量, 异常行为, 系统状态, 应急响应, 安全政策, 安全演练, 开源工具, 商业工具, 信息安全
本文标签属性:
Linux系统 安全策略:简述linux安全配置方案